Studies on Genetic Variability, Heritability, Correlation and Path Analysis in Chrysanthemum (Dendranthema grandiflora Tzvelev)

Abstract: The studies were conducted in the Division of Flower and Medicinal Crops, ICAR-Indian Institute of Horticultural Research, Bengaluru to evaluate twenty genotypes of chrysanthemum under naturally ventilated polyhouse during 2019–21. The experiments were laid out in CRD with three replications for growth and flowering traits to determine the variability, heritability, genotypic and phenotypic coefficient of variation, correlation and path coefficient among 9 quantitative traits.
